C.V.
Reviva Schermbrucker
Date of birth: 3 August 1954
Place of birth: Israel (immigrated to SA 1960)
Marital status: Widowed (two grown sons)
Maiden name: Jameson
Education
1971 Matriculated with first class pass
1976 BA Fine Arts, Tyler School of Art, Temple University, Philadelphia USA
(initially at University of Witwatersrand )
Examination result: distinction
1977 MA Fine Arts,University of Wisconsin, USA
1978 Higher Diploma in Education (post graduate) Secondary
University of Cape Town
Subjects: Method of History and Method of Art
Examination result: distinction
Teaching experience
1981 – 1983 Lecturer in painting, Cape Technikon, Cape Town
Temporary relief posts from periods ranging from one term to one year:
1980 – San Souci Girls High
1990 – Bishops
1991 and 1993/4 – Rustenburg Girls High
1995 – Golden Grove Primary School
Part time posts:
1984/5 Training of black pre-primary teachers (art), St. Francis, Langa

Portfolio
My work is mainly in the field of children’s books, both trade and educational, although like an octopus, I have tentacles that touch on allied fields. I have designed posters and games, and written and illustrated guides for teachers and trainee outreach magazines. In my private capacity, I have wandered into writing for adults – it’s a natural progression – and the path beckons…
I have divided my work into
Selected published: I have grouped a selection of published works, here presented with rich visuals, into the categories: …with words, …with paint, …with thread,…with heart, and…with ingenuity.
Selected Unpublished: A very small selection of the many, many complete stories, half-completed works and ideas -some illustrated, some not – that fill a couple of cardboard boxes in my painting/writing hut.
